ACHPER SA Win Innovative Association Award

On World Teachers Day 2021 (October 29, 2021) ACHPER SA received the highest Association Honour at the Educators SA World Teachers Day Awards, held at the iconic Wine Centre. ACHPER SA were awarded the 2021 Innovative Association Award, which recognises ACHPER’s innovative and creative professional learning structures and opportunities. ACHPER SA is so proud that across a network of 60 professional educator associations, and a community of 15,000 educators in SA, we were awarded this honour for the work we do to support our ACHPER members and all Health & PE (HPE) professionals to be the best educator they can.

 

‘Innovation’ is considered to mean any initiative undertaken by an association that was ‘new to that association’ and can be seen to have been ‘impactful’ in broadening the reach of that association and/or providing a benefit to the members of that association. ACHPER SA faced a number of challenges since March 2020, and has had to think and act strategically and therefore move forward in a range of new and innovative ways in responding to an ever changing education landscape.

 

This award specifically recognises:

  • Our key focus of engagement; offering a new and expanded Early Career Teacher (ECT) project for HPE teachers.
  • With restrictions to face to face professional learning, ACHPER SA trialled and successfully implemented a range of online webinars and member hubs to network, engage and access best practice
  • Needing to diversify income streams, ACHPER SA developed new Consultancy opportunities, and were successful in a range of significant projects including Sport Australia- Sporting Schools Plus, Country SA PHN (Public Health Network) - Wellbeing Schools Project, Table Tennis Australia- New National Curriculum Resource and SA Circus Centre - CIRKIDZ - new Educational Packages
  • All of this was undertaken whilst offering ongoing activities and services to our members and stakeholders.
